UNPKG

tdesign-mobile-vue

Version:
1 lines 2.91 kB
{"version":3,"file":"randomMovingStyle.mjs","sources":["../../../../src/_common/js/watermark/randomMovingStyle.ts"],"sourcesContent":["/* eslint-disable no-nested-ternary */\nexport default function randomMovingStyle() {\n const align = Math.floor(Math.random() * 4);\n const p1 = Math.floor(Math.random() * 70) + 30;\n const leftTopLimit = 0;\n const bottomLimit = 95;\n const rightLimit = 90;\n const keyframesStyle = `\n @keyframes watermark {\n 0% {left: ${align === 1 ? rightLimit : align === 3 ? leftTopLimit : p1}%; top: ${\n align === 0 ? leftTopLimit : align === 2 ? bottomLimit : p1\n}%;}\n 25% {left: ${align === 0 ? rightLimit : align === 2 ? leftTopLimit : 100 - p1}%; top: ${\n align === 1 ? bottomLimit : align === 3 ? leftTopLimit : p1\n}%;}\n 50% {left: ${align === 1 ? leftTopLimit : align === 3 ? rightLimit : 100 - p1}%; top: ${\n align === 0 ? bottomLimit : align === 2 ? leftTopLimit : 100 - p1\n}%; transform: translateX(-100%);}\n 75% {left: ${align === 0 ? leftTopLimit : align === 2 ? rightLimit : p1}%; top: ${\n align === 1 ? leftTopLimit : align === 3 ? bottomLimit : 100 - p1\n}%;}\n 100% {left: ${align === 1 ? rightLimit : align === 3 ? leftTopLimit : p1}%; top: ${\n align === 0 ? leftTopLimit : align === 2 ? bottomLimit : p1\n}%;}\n }\n `;\n return keyframesStyle;\n}\n"],"names":["randomMovingStyle","align","Math","floor","random","p1","leftTopLimit","bottomLimit","rightLimit","keyframesStyle","concat"],"mappings":";;;;;;AACA,SAAwBA,iBAAoBA,GAAA;AAC1C,EAAA,IAAMC,QAAQC,IAAK,CAAAC,KAAA,CAAMD,IAAK,CAAAE,MAAA,KAAW,CAAC,CAAA,CAAA;AAC1C,EAAA,IAAMC,KAAKH,IAAK,CAAAC,KAAA,CAAMD,KAAKE,MAAO,EAAA,GAAI,EAAE,CAAI,GAAA,EAAA,CAAA;EAC5C,IAAME,YAAe,GAAA,CAAA,CAAA;EACrB,IAAMC,WAAc,GAAA,EAAA,CAAA;EACpB,IAAMC,UAAa,GAAA,EAAA,CAAA;AACnB,EAAA,IAAMC,cAAiB,GAAAC,8CAAAA,CAAAA,MAAA,CAEPT,KAAU,KAAA,CAAA,GAAIO,UAAa,GAAAP,KAAA,KAAU,CAAI,GAAAK,YAAA,GAAeD,EACxE,EAAAK,UAAAA,CAAAA,CAAAA,MAAA,CAAAT,KAAA,KAAU,CAAI,GAAAK,YAAA,GAAeL,KAAU,KAAA,CAAA,GAAIM,WAAc,GAAAF,EAAA,EAAAK,sBAAAA,CAAAA,CAAAA,MAAA,CAE1CT,KAAU,KAAA,CAAA,GAAIO,UAAa,GAAAP,KAAA,KAAU,CAAI,GAAAK,YAAA,GAAe,GAAM,GAAAD,EAAA,EAAAK,UAAAA,CAAAA,CAAAA,MAAA,CAC7ET,KAAU,KAAA,CAAA,GAAIM,WAAc,GAAAN,KAAA,KAAU,IAAIK,YAAe,GAAAD,EAAA,0BAAAK,MAAA,CAE1CT,KAAU,KAAA,CAAA,GAAIK,YAAe,GAAAL,KAAA,KAAU,IAAIO,UAAa,GAAA,GAAA,GAAMH,EAC7E,EAAA,UAAA,CAAA,CAAAK,MAAA,CAAAT,KAAA,KAAU,CAAI,GAAAM,WAAA,GAAcN,KAAU,KAAA,CAAA,GAAIK,eAAe,GAAM,GAAAD,EAAA,EAAAK,oDAAAA,CAAAA,CAAAA,MAAA,CAEhDT,KAAU,KAAA,CAAA,GAAIK,YAAe,GAAAL,KAAA,KAAU,CAAI,GAAAO,UAAA,GAAaH,EACvE,EAAAK,UAAAA,CAAAA,CAAAA,MAAA,CAAAT,KAAA,KAAU,CAAI,GAAAK,YAAA,GAAeL,KAAU,KAAA,CAAA,GAAIM,cAAc,GAAM,GAAAF,EAAA,EAAA,uBAAA,CAAA,CAAAK,MAAA,CAE/CT,KAAU,KAAA,CAAA,GAAIO,UAAa,GAAAP,KAAA,KAAU,CAAI,GAAAK,YAAA,GAAeD,EACxE,EAAA,UAAA,CAAA,CAAAK,MAAA,CAAAT,KAAA,KAAU,CAAI,GAAAK,YAAA,GAAeL,KAAU,KAAA,CAAA,GAAIM,WAAc,GAAAF,EAAA,EAAA,cAAA,CAAA,CAAA;AAIlD,EAAA,OAAAI,cAAA,CAAA;AACT;;;;"}